Chargement d'un police

Résolu
BlackDiff Messages postés 21 Date d'inscription jeudi 20 janvier 2005 Statut Membre Dernière intervention 8 décembre 2005 - 7 juil. 2005 à 19:32
BlackDiff Messages postés 21 Date d'inscription jeudi 20 janvier 2005 Statut Membre Dernière intervention 8 décembre 2005 - 8 juil. 2005 à 17:53
Salut à tous,

Après avoir fais mon soft en VB6, je le compile avec InnoSetup
Compiler, pour que mon soft fonctionne correctement, il faut que mon
.exe installe des polices de caractère.

donc j'ai demandé à InnoSetup de me les mettres dans C:\windows\Fonts
mais j'ai vu sur le forum qu'il faut aussi les enregistrer dans la base
de registre.

Donc en les installant par InnoSetup, les polices ne sont pas
opérationnelles, elles sont bien dans le répertoires Fonts mais ne sont
pas activent.



Je voudrais donc savoir comment puis-je faire pour les rendre opérationnelles et que mon soft les prennent en compte.



Merci de m'aider, c'est la dernière ligne droite pour la finalisation...



@+

3 réponses

cs_DARKSIDIOUS Messages postés 15814 Date d'inscription jeudi 8 août 2002 Statut Membre Dernière intervention 4 mars 2013 129
7 juil. 2005 à 20:58
Utilise ISTools : le compagnon idéal d'InnoSetup : il a une rubrique
"Polices" dans laquelle tu peux lui indiquer quelles sont les polices à
installer, et il te génère le script correspondant. (je n'ai jamais
essayé !).

DarK Sidious

Un API Viewer (pour le VB, VB.NET, C, C# et Delphi) : www.ProgOtoP.com/popapi/
3
BlackDiff Messages postés 21 Date d'inscription jeudi 20 janvier 2005 Statut Membre Dernière intervention 8 décembre 2005
7 juil. 2005 à 22:26
ok merci je vais essayer ça
0
BlackDiff Messages postés 21 Date d'inscription jeudi 20 janvier 2005 Statut Membre Dernière intervention 8 décembre 2005
8 juil. 2005 à 17:53
Merci beaucoup, en faite j'ai suivi le procédure que tu décris dans
www.progotop.com mais certaines choses ne me plaisaient pas trop donc
je me suis juste servi des la partie [files] avec les entrées dans la
base de registre que j'ai copié dans mon ancien script, c'est nikel !
0
Rejoignez-nous